What is the chief claim of "What to the Slave is the Fourth of July?”

Respuesta :

AlexKorb AlexKorb
  • 21-05-2019

Answer:

"What to the Slave is the Fourth of July?” is a speech given by Frederick Douglass on July 5, 1852 addressed to the Anti-Slavery Society, in which he refers to the American constitutional values such as liberty, citizenship and freedom that were being denied to the African American slaves.
